A tissue in a living organism is made up of a group of cells that have similar structures and functions. These cells work together cooperatively to perform specific tasks in the body. Tissues are classified into four main types: epithelial tissue, connective tissue, muscle tissue, and nervous tissue. Each type of tissue is composed of various specialized cells that contribute to the overall function of the tissue.

To arrive at this answer, it is important to understand the basic structure and organization of living organisms. Living organisms are composed of cells, which are the basic units of life. These cells are specialized and organized into different groups to perform specific functions. Tissues are formed when groups of similar cells come together to work collaboratively.

Cells in a tissue are similar in structure and function and are specialized to perform a particular task. For example, muscle tissue consists of muscle cells that contract and generate force, while epithelial tissue contains cells that form a protective barrier.

Tissues themselves can be further organized into organs, which are composed of different types of tissues working together to perform a specific function. An organ system, on the other hand, consists of multiple organs that work together to perform a common physiological function.
